Wismar, Deutschland - On April 22, 2025, the new cruise ship "Disney Adventure" in Wismar, Germany, left the dock. With an impressive length of about 340 meters, it is one of the largest ships worldwide and is the largest ever built in Germany. The ship has now reached the equipment kai, where the last work is carried out before it is expected to start operations for the Disney Group in Southeast Asia in December 2025. Prime Minister Manuela Schwesig (SPD) described this day as a "big day" for the region that benefited from the realization of the project.
The construction time of the "Disney Adventure" extended for around seven years. However, the construction of the ship was characterized by challenges: a corona-related bankruptcy of the MV shipyard group in 2022 led to considerable delays. Disney Cruise Line took over the ship from the bankruptcy estate of the Asian company Gentting Hong Kong, which could not survive the pandeme -related economic difficulties.
Details on building history and impact on the region
The passenger capacity of the "Disney Adventure" was originally designed for 9,500 passengers. Due to the revision and the current market conditions, this has now been reduced to 6,000 passengers. The conversion and completion of the ship were taken over by the Meyer shipyard from Papenburg, which Schiffbauer also hired from the MV shipyards. Thanks to this project, between 400 and 600 shipyard workers could be employed; In addition, several hundred employees of service providers and suppliers benefited from the construction work.The construction of the "Disney Adventure" underlines the importance of the cruise industry for regional management.
